Benefits for young learners
Beyond physical fitness, kids who participate regularly in martial arts often show improved coordination, focus, and self-control. The practice encourages respect for instructors and peers, which translates into better behaviour at home and in school. Tools to compare classes
When evaluating karate programmes, consider the teaching style, safety measures, and level of personal attention each student receives. Look for certified instructors with child-specific coaching experience and clear progress tracking. A good programme will offer a transparent timetable, trial options, and opportunities to observe a class. Parents should also assess the level of parent communication, so you stay informed about your child’s development and upcoming milestones in their karate journey.
Practice that fits your week
Scheduling is a practical factor for families. Seek options with flexible timing, including after-school slots and weekend sessions, that do not disrupt school commitments. A well-organised programme provides consistent classes, make-up opportunities, and guidance for at-home practice to reinforce what is learned in class. Accessibility, clean facilities, and friendly staff all contribute to a positive experience that encourages regular attendance and steady progress in skill and confidence.
